Description
The Gretsch G9311 New Yorker Supreme Acoustic-Electric Mandolin is a harmonious blend of vintage aesthetics and contemporary functionality. Reviving the spirit of the 1950s, this mandolin delivers a classic tone that resonates with both tradition and innovation. Crafted from solid mahogany, the top, back, and sides produce a warm, mellow sound that's perfect for any folk or world music enthusiast. The mahogany neck and rosewood fingerboard with pearl dot inlays ensure a smooth playing experience, while the vintage-styled clam-shell tailpiece adds a touch of nostalgia.
This mandolin isn't just about looks; it's equipped with a Fishman M-300 Nashville piezo pickup, allowing you to effortlessly transition from acoustic serenades to electrified performances. Whether you're plugging into an amplifier, PA system, or recording interface, the G9311 captures every nuance of your playing with remarkable clarity.
Designed with practicality in mind, the mandolin features Grover machine heads for precise tuning stability, and a rosewood bridge for enhanced tonal quality. It’s more than just an instrument; it's a piece of American music history that promises to inspire your next performance.
Key Features:
- Acoustic-electric mandolin with vintage '50s styling
- Solid mahogany top, back, and sides; mahogany neck
- Rosewood fingerboard with pearl dot inlays
- Fishman M-300 Nashville piezo pickup
- Vintage-styled clam-shell tailpiece
- Grover machine heads for reliable tuning
- Rosewood bridge for improved tonal quality
- Gretsch Limited Lifetime Guarantee
